Hawks take Swing in eleven

June 29, 2006 - Midwest League (MWL1)
South Bend Silver Hawks News Release


South Bend - It appears the breaks are beginning to go the way of the South Bend Silver Hawks. During the season's the first half, it seemed as though timely hits were far from the norm and kicking the ball around any Midwest League Stadium was par for the course. Thursday night, the Hawks took another step to move in the right direction, getting a third straight quality start from Cody Evans and a bases loaded extra innings RBI from Manny Ferrer with an eleven inning 3-2 victory over the Swing of the Quad Cities.

Pedro Ciriaco opened the inning with a double to center and reached third on Leyson Septimo's sacrifice bunt. Justin Upton put the Hawks on the board with an RBI single to left and with two out came all the way around to score on Ricardo Sosa's double into the left field corner to put the Hawks up 2-0.

The story Thursday night should have been Cody Evans. He started the contest retiring the first nine batters he faced, as well as 16-of the first-17 Swing hitters. Evans allowed just one hit through five innings and one run over his eight inning stint, a seventh inning home run to Colby Rasmus.

The Swing (38-38, 4-4) tied the game in the ninth on an RBI double by Rasmus, that missed being his second home run of the game and 12th of the season by inches at the right center field wall.

The game remained tied into the 11th. In the home half of the frame, Trey Hendricks led off with a walk and left the game when Greg Thomson was put in as a pinch runner. Thomson stole second and Will Crouch was able to reach on a free pass. Frank Curreri then followed by laying down a sacrifice bunt and reached when Swing third baseman Daniel Nelson mishandled the bunt allowing all players to advance safely. Manny Ferrer then placed a bloop single down the right field line to score Thomson with the winning run.

Reliever Ryan Doherty (5-0) came out of the Silver Hawks pen throwing an inning of relief to grab the win.
